  1. Apr 12, 2024 · First National Pictures was an American motion picture production and distribution company. It was founded in 1917 as First National Exhibitors' Circuit, Inc., an association of independent theatre owners in the United States, and became the country's largest theater chain.

First National Pictures. 1st Logo (1917-1924) Visuals: On a black or dark brown background, there are the words "THE END" in yellowish-white, and below is the First National Pictures logo, consisting of a chained globe. Underneath are the words "A FIRST NATIONAL ATTRACTION", also in yellowish-white. Variants:

  7. Description. The First National Pictures photographs span the years 1920-1931 and encompass 30 linear feet. The collection consists of 18,370 photographic prints for 144 films. The majority of the material consists of scenes, but there are also many off-camera and publicity portrait photographs.
